Bubble Paintings
Friday, July 11th, 2008This Friday Fun idea is one that my kids LOVE. It’s a little messy, and definitely an ‘outdoor’ craft but it is so inexpensive, fun and creative–you just have to try it!
To start, stir 2 tablespoons of tempera paint or 15 drops of food coloring into a 1/2-cup of bubble solution. Then tape a [...]

Magic Goop
Friday, June 20th, 2008This will amaze most kids. With this mixture of cornstarch and water you get both a solid goo when you roll it into a ball–but once you remove the pressure in your hands, it will dribble out through their fingers.
Directions
Pour 1 cup of cornstarch into a shallow bowl or pan. Add 3/4 cup of [...]
